Altman Z-Score

The Altman Z-score is a formula that combines five financial ratios into a single number that predicts the likelihood of a company going bankrupt within about two years. Developed by Edward Altman in 1968 from a study of manufacturing companies, it weights measures of liquidity, retained profitability, operating profitability, market leverage and asset efficiency.

Scores above 2.99 indicate a safe zone, below 1.81 a distress zone, and between them a grey zone. Later versions adapt the model for private companies and non-manufacturers.

It remains one of the most widely used credit screening tools among lenders, investors, auditors and credit insurers.

What it means

Companies that fail tend to show a recognisable pattern before they do: shrinking working capital, accumulated losses eroding retained earnings, weak operating profit relative to assets, high liabilities relative to the value of the equity, and sluggish sales relative to the asset base. Altman's contribution was to identify which ratios best separated companies that failed from those that survived, and to weight them into a single score using statistical analysis of the two groups.

In the original study the model correctly classified about 95% of companies one year before failure and around 72% two years before. The five ratios each capture something different.

Working capital to total assets measures liquidity relative to size. Retained earnings to total assets measures cumulative profitability and, indirectly, age and leverage: young companies and those that have paid out or lost their earnings score low.

EBIT to total assets measures current operating productivity of the assets. Market value of equity to book value of total liabilities measures how far asset values can fall before liabilities exceed them, using the market's valuation.

Sales to total assets measures asset efficiency. The weights reflect each ratio's discriminating power in the original sample, with operating profitability carrying the most.

The model has known limits. It was built on US manufacturers in the 1960s, and its weights and cut-offs do not transfer perfectly to other sectors, countries or eras; Altman himself published a Z'-score for private companies (using book equity) and a Z''-score for non-manufacturers and emerging markets, with different weights and thresholds.

Financial companies are excluded because their balance sheets are structurally different. Accounting manipulation can flatter the inputs.

And a score is a probability, not a verdict: companies in the distress zone do survive, and companies in the safe zone do fail, particularly when failure comes from fraud or a sudden shock. Used with those cautions, the Z-score is a fast, objective first screen.

Lenders use it to flag borrowers for review, investors to avoid value traps, auditors as one input to going concern assessments, and suppliers to set credit terms. A falling score over several periods is more informative than any single reading.

In practice

Real-world examples.

1

Example

A credit insurer runs Z-scores on all 4,000 companies it insures each quarter and reviews any whose score has fallen below 1.81 or dropped by more than 0.5 in a year.

2

Example

A value investor screens out any stock with a Z-score below 1.81 to avoid companies whose low valuation reflects genuine distress risk.

3

Example

An auditor cites a client's Z'-score of 1.1, alongside its cash flow forecast and refinancing position, in documenting a going concern assessment.

Formula

Calculation

Original Z-score (public manufacturing companies): Z = 1.2 x X1 + 1.4 x X2 + 3.3 x X3 + 0.6 x X4 + 1.0 x X5 where X1 = Working Capital / Total Assets; X2 = Retained Earnings / Total Assets; X3 = EBIT / Total Assets; X4 = Market Value of Equity / Total Liabilities; X5 = Sales / Total Assets Zones: Z above 2.99 safe; 1.81 to 2.99 grey; below 1.81 distress. Z'-score for private companies replaces X4 with Book Value of Equity / Total Liabilities and uses weights 0.717, 0.847, 3.107, 0.420 and 0.998, with zones above 2.9 safe and below 1.23 distress. Worked example. A listed furniture manufacturer reports: - Total assets: $400 million; current assets $160 million; current liabilities $110 million - Retained earnings: $90 million - EBIT: $24 million - Market value of equity: $150 million; total liabilities: $250 million - Sales: $520 million X1 = ($160 million minus $110 million) / $400 million = 0.125 X2 = $90 million / $400 million = 0.225 X3 = $24 million / $400 million = 0.06 X4 = $150 million / $250 million = 0.60 X5 = $520 million / $400 million = 1.30 Z = 1.2 x 0.125 + 1.4 x 0.225 + 3.3 x 0.06 + 0.6 x 0.60 + 1.0 x 1.30 Z = 0.15 + 0.315 + 0.198 + 0.36 + 1.30 = 2.32 The company sits in the grey zone. Its sales efficiency and liquidity are reasonable, but modest operating profitability and a market value well below its liabilities pull the score down. A lender would want to see the trend: if the score was 2.9 two years ago, the direction matters more than the level. Sensitivity: if the share price halved, X4 would fall to 0.30 and Z to 2.14. If EBIT fell to $10 million, X3 would fall to 0.025 and Z to 2.21. A combination of both would take the company to 2.03, still grey but approaching distress.

Case study

Seen in the real world.

A bank's mid-market lending team had a policy of calculating the Z-score at every annual review but no policy on what to do with it. A retail chain client's score had declined from 3.1 to 2.4 to 1.7 over three years; the relationship manager noted it each year and renewed the facility each year, because the company was still profitable and its owners were long-standing clients. In the fourth year the chain entered administration owing the bank $11 million, of which it recovered $4 million.

The bank's post-mortem found that the Z-score's decline had been driven by exactly the factors the model was built to catch: retained earnings eroded by dividends, working capital shrinking as suppliers tightened terms, and leverage rising. The bank introduced a rule that any score below 1.81, or any fall of more than 0.6 in a year, triggers an independent credit review and a cash flow stress test before renewal. In the following two years the rule flagged nine borrowers; four were restructured early and none defaulted.

Watch out

Common mistakes.

  • Applying the original Z-score to private companies, financial firms or service businesses without using the appropriate variant.
  • Treating the score as a verdict. It is a probability estimate; use it to prioritise investigation, not to replace it.
  • Reading a single score without the trend. A stable 2.2 and a 2.2 that was 3.5 last year are different situations.

Questions

People also ask.

What is a good Altman Z-score?

Above 2.99 on the original model is the safe zone; above 2.9 on the private-company version. Below 1.81 (or 1.23) signals significant distress risk.

Does the Z-score work outside manufacturing?

The original model was built on manufacturers. The Z''-score variant was developed for non-manufacturers and has been applied widely, but sector-specific models often perform better.

Can the Z-score predict fraud?

No. It reads reported figures, so a company that manipulates its accounts can show a healthy score until the manipulation is exposed.
